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4716969971 63660645 76173
823000750 91833651001
823000750 91833651001
201471648 39 5921 98128547
All about undefined
Interested in learning more?
823000750 91833651001
201471648 39 5921 98128547
See more
23447515 46
646 20382495250 50
See more
910 547379 84
41876 81833 940997871 128032 636
See more